Charges Possible Against Puppy-Tosser

Black and white dog not seriously injured after being out a car a window on Dec. 10

Charges could come Monday against a motorist who allegedly tossed an 8-month-old pup out the window of his car and kept going.

The black and white dog remains was not seriously injured when it was thrown out of a car on the morning  of Dec. 10 near the busy intersection of North Avenue and Route 83.

A member of nearby XSport Fitness noticed the dog and brought him inside until police arrived.

"I don’t think there will be any problem adopting him out once this case is closed," the hospital's manager, Brian Jeffery, told TribLocal earlier in the week.

A hospital representative said the dog remained healthy Friday and still had not been given a name.
